Transaction 0436eaadd860eff59e18ce2a71d1fde250c3990f2de5acc790ec27182f54afe2

1 Input
2 Outputs
  • 0436eaadd860eff59e18ce2a71d1fde250c3990f2de5acc790ec27182f54afe2:0
  • value  25741721
    address  339G3rsxk34xDmjfKWTJdDpg5DQGux5stn
  • 0436eaadd860eff59e18ce2a71d1fde250c3990f2de5acc790ec27182f54afe2:1
  • value  9703327
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n